§ 19-09 Multiple Waiting List Positions on Any Single List Prohibited.

RCNY § 19-09

A person may not, under any circumstances, occupy more than one waiting list position on the waiting list and no person is eligible to obtain more than one permit. Before the creation of the list through the random selection process, the Department will ensure that a mobile food vendor licensee is represented only once in the pool of licensees from which the random listing or selection to the list is made. For purposes of the waiting list only, officers, members, managers and partners who represent corporations, limited liability companies and partnerships that are current mobile food unit permit holders will not be excluded from the pool from which the randomized waiting list is to be created solely on the basis that such officer, member, manager or partner is a licensee acting on behalf of a corporation, limited liability company or partnership, provided each such individual possesses a valid mobile food vendor license in accordance with these rules. Such officers, members, managers and partners, will be deemed to be representing themselves as individuals, and not the corporation, limited liability company or partnership with which they are associated, when placed on the waiting list, and will be placed on the waiting list in their individual capacities. Where such individual is acting on behalf of a corporation, limited liability company or partnership, the name of the corporation, limited liability company or partnership will be placed on the waiting list with the name of the individual who is acting on its behalf. No partner, member or manager of a limited liability company or director, shareholder or officer of a corporation may appear on the same waiting list as the partnership, limited liability company or corporation which he or she represents and/or has an interest in unless he or she holds the waiting list position in his or her individual capacity. Should the Department receive more than one request for a waiting list position from any person, requests subsequent to the first will be deemed invalid. A person who submits more than one request for a position on the waiting list will be disqualified and denied a position on the list if such multiple requests are deemed, in the sole discretion of the Department, to adversely affect the fairness or orderly establishment of a list. Nothing in this chapter, which allows a person the right to hold a waiting list position in an individual capacity, gives such person the right to obtain a mobile food unit permit in violation of § 17-307(b), (f) and (g) of the New York City Administrative Code. (Amended City Record 10/12/2022, eff. 11/11/2022)
